数据库系统设计导论

数据库系统设计导论

💡 原文英文,约3100词,阅读约需12分钟。
📝

内容提要

现代企业在医疗、电商和金融领域依赖良好的数据库设计来管理大量数据。本文讨论了数据库设计的最佳实践,包括定义、组成部分、设计阶段及规范化的重要性。设计过程包括需求分析、概念设计、逻辑设计和物理设计,以确保数据的完整性、安全性和可扩展性,从而构建高效、可靠的数据库系统。

🎯

关键要点

  • 现代企业在医疗、电商和金融领域依赖良好的数据库设计来管理大量数据。
  • 数据库设计的最佳实践包括需求分析、概念设计、逻辑设计和物理设计。
  • 数据库系统由硬件、软件、数据和用户四个基本组成部分构成。
  • 数据库设计的阶段包括需求分析、概念设计、逻辑设计和物理设计,以确保数据的完整性、安全性和可扩展性。
  • 规范化在数据库设计中至关重要,旨在减少冗余和提高数据完整性。
  • 良好的数据库应具备数据完整性、一致性、安全性、可扩展性和性能等特征。
  • 不同类型的数据库系统包括层次型数据库、关系型数据库、面向对象数据库和NoSQL数据库。
  • 设计数据库时需要平衡规范化和查询性能,以避免过度规范化导致的性能下降。

延伸问答

数据库设计的最佳实践包括哪些阶段?

数据库设计的最佳实践包括需求分析、概念设计、逻辑设计和物理设计。

什么是数据库系统的基本组成部分?

数据库系统由硬件、软件、数据和用户四个基本组成部分构成。

规范化在数据库设计中有什么重要性?

规范化旨在减少冗余,提高数据完整性,避免数据更新时的异常。

不同类型的数据库系统有哪些?

主要类型包括层次型数据库、关系型数据库、面向对象数据库和NoSQL数据库。

设计数据库时如何平衡规范化和查询性能?

需要避免过度规范化,以免导致性能下降,同时保持数据一致性。

一个良好的数据库应具备哪些特征?

良好的数据库应具备数据完整性、一致性、安全性、可扩展性和性能等特征。

➡️

继续阅读